Learn more about Dental Sciences degree programs

Dental Sciences degree programs offer you a comprehensive understanding of oral health and the skills necessary for dental practice. This field is unique because it combines scientific principles with practical techniques to ensure patient care and community health.

In these programs, you'll explore topics like anatomy, restorative dentistry, and oral pathology. Students gain hands-on experience through courses that may include dental radiography and patient management. As you study, you'll learn specific skills such as administering local anesthesia, performing dental cleanings, and crafting dental prosthetics. Many students build confidence as they engage with new perspectives and practices relevant to dental health.

Graduates typically pursue careers as dentists, dental hygienists, or dental assistants. They develop critical thinking and technical skills that are essential in diagnosing and treating oral health issues. This field not only prepares you for a rewarding career but also contributes to the health and well-being of communities by promoting good oral hygiene practices.
